NI Holdings, Inc. (NASDAQ:NODK – Get Free Report) saw a large drop in short interest during the month of April. As of April 15th, there was short interest totalling 21,400 shares, a drop of 16.1% from the March 31st total of 25,500 shares. Based on an average daily volume of 15,100 shares, the days-to-cover ratio is currently 1.4 days. Approximately 0.3% of the shares of the company are sold short.
Institutional Trading of NI
An institutional investor recently raised its position in NI stock. Orchard Capital Management LLC increased its position in shares of NI Holdings, Inc. (NASDAQ:NODK – Free Report) by 0.9% in the 4th quarter, according to the company in its most recent disclosure with the SEC. The fund owned 337,437 shares of the company’s stock after purchasing an additional 3,087 shares during the quarter. Orchard Capital Management LLC owned 1.64% of NI worth $4,383,000 as of its most recent filing with the SEC. Institutional investors and hedge funds own 21.89% of the company’s stock.
NI Price Performance
Shares of NODK stock traded down $0.10 during midday trading on Tuesday, hitting $14.87. The company had a trading volume of 7,808 shares, compared to its average volume of 14,804. The company’s 50 day simple moving average is $14.68 and its 200 day simple moving average is $13.56. NI has a 52-week low of $12.01 and a 52-week high of $16.55. The stock has a market cap of $306.77 million, a price-to-earnings ratio of -59.88 and a beta of 0.32.
About NI
NI Holdings, Inc underwrites property and casualty insurance products in the United States. Its products include private passenger auto, non-standard automobile, homeowners, farm owners, crop hail and multi-peril crop, and liability insurance policies. The company was founded in 1946 and is headquartered in Fargo, North Dakota.
